LEGISLATION. <br />STATEMENT OF PURPOSE AND INTENT <br />The Common Council recognizes that the Indiana State laws <br />were recently codified into one Title with regards to local governmental <br />laws. Previously, such laws were scattered throughout Titles 17, 18 and <br />19 of the Indiana Code. <br />Title 36 of the Indiana Code, commonly referred to as the <br />"Home Rule Legislation ", incorporates the various powers, authorities <br />and responsibilities to local governmental units. By virtue of these <br />powers, a governmental unit may adopt and implement further powers, functions, <br />or services which are tailored to meet the special local requirements <br />which State law does not address. Therefore aside from providing additional <br />powers, local governmental units will need to invoke Home Rule authority <br />in passing local ordinances to continue powers or procedures formerly <br />granted by specific State statute. <br />Several statutes were repealed on September 1, 1981, however <br />a local governmental unit may continue to operate under a repealed statute <br />if a local ordinance is passed incorporating the procedure which was <br />previously provided by the State statute. <br />In order to avoid a "gap" of authority, the following Bill <br />incorporates the procedures which are currently authorized by statute <br />and repealed by Acts 1980, Public Law 211 (the 1980 Home Rule Bil1),and <br />Acts 1981, Public Law 13 (the 1981 Repealer Bill) whose deadline is <br />September 1, 1982. <br />N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T ORDAINED BY THE C014MON COUNCIL OF THE <br />CITY OF SOUTH BEND, INDIANA, as follows: <br />SECTION I. The Common Council of the City of South Bend, <br />Indiana, hereby declares that the procedures, rights, and ordinances passed <br />pursuant to specific State legislation which have been repealed by Acts <br />1980, Public Law 211, and Acts 1981, Public Law 13, shall be continued <br />and ratified. Such authority to continue to operate shall remain in full <br />force and effect, and shall include but not be limited to the following: <br />1. Youth Services Bureau <br />2. Permissive expenses for municipal promotion <br />3. Membership in associations <br />4. Water Works operations <br />5. Transportation systems, <br />6. Underground and overhead structures regulation over streets <br />and alleys, and <br />7. Establishment of City executive departments. <br />The present procedures used by each-of the above shall be continued in full <br />force and effect until amended by ordinance of this Council. <br />SECTION II.
